Carbon dioxide (CO2) modelled as an ideal gas flows through the compressor and heat exchanger shown in figure. The power input to the compressor is 100 kW. A separate liquid cooling waterstream flows through the heat exchanger. All data are for operation at steady state. Stray heat transfer with the surroundings can be neglected, as can all kinetic and potential energy changes. Determine
a) The mass flow rate of the CO2 in kg/s
b) The mass flow rate of the cooling water in kg/s
